Why Does My Boiler Keep Losing Pressure?

If your boiler keeps losing pressure, the most likely cause is a small leak somewhere in the central heating system, though a recently bled radiator, a worn pressure relief valve or a failing expansion vessel can produce exactly the same symptom. Topping the pressure back up will usually get your heating working again for a day or two. If it keeps dropping back down, that’s a sign something needs fixing rather than refilling.

What Should Your Boiler Pressure Actually Be?

Most domestic boilers are designed to run somewhere between 0.7 and 2.5 bar, which lets the system supply water to your radiators and hot water outlets without straining any of the components Vaillant explains. In practice, you’re aiming for a narrower window than that. With the heating off and the system cold, the gauge should sit between 1 and 1.5 bar. Once the heating fires up, the water expands and the reading climbs slightly, usually to somewhere around 2 bar, before settling back down again according to Ideal Heating. Most gauges mark this ideal range in green, so if the needle sits outside it, in the red, that’s your cue to investigate.

Signs Your Boiler Pressure Has Dropped

A handful of everyday symptoms usually point to low pressure before you’ve even looked at the gauge:

  • The hot tap runs, but the water never really warms up
  • Radiators stay lukewarm or cold even with the heating on
  • The boiler locks out completely or displays a fault code

These are the warning signs we point to when trying to work out whether pressure is behind a heating problem. A quick check of the gauge will usually confirm it one way or the other.

What Causes a Boiler to Keep Losing Pressure?

You’ve Recently Bled a Radiator

Bleeding a radiator releases trapped air, and a bit of water escapes with it, which lowers the system pressure. This is completely normal and just needs a small top up afterwards. If you’re not sure how to do this safely, our guide on how to bleed radiators walks through the process step by step. What it won’t do is fix a pressure problem that’s already there. Bleeding a radiator only ever removes pressure, it never adds it.

A Leak Somewhere in the System

This is the most common reason a boiler keeps losing pressure, and also the hardest to pin down, since the leak could be anywhere across the network of pipes and radiators in your home. Leaks tend to develop at the weakest points first, particularly joints, valves and fittings. Look out for discolouration, staining, bubbling paint or rust marks around radiators and visible pipework. Sometimes there’s no obvious puddle at all, especially with a slow leak, so a clean patch of floor surrounded by dust, or a damp patch on a ceiling, can be just as telling.

A Leak Inside the Boiler Itself

If there’s no sign of a leak anywhere else, the problem may be inside the boiler unit. A worn pressure relief valve is a common culprit here. Its job is to release water if the pressure gets too high, but if it wears out it can start leaking on its own, usually visible as a drip from the outlet pipe on an external wall behind the boiler. There are broadly two ways a boiler can lose pressure internally, either water is escaping somewhere in the system, or a component like the expansion valve has failed and damaged the pressure relief valve in the process, as Viessmann sets out. Either way, this isn’t something to open up and investigate yourself, it needs a Gas Safe engineer.

A Failing Expansion Vessel

Every pressurised heating system has an expansion vessel, a small tank with a rubber diaphragm inside that absorbs the natural rise and fall of pressure as water heats and cools. If that diaphragm splits or tears, water fills the space meant for air and the system pressure drops, often quite suddenly and without any visible leak anywhere else as Ideal Heating explains. A sudden, unexplained drop with no puddles or staining anywhere is a fairly strong hint that the expansion vessel is worth checking.

Diluted Inhibitor or Trapped Gas

Central heating water is dosed with a chemical inhibitor that slows down corrosion inside the radiators and pipework. When that inhibitor becomes too diluted, usually from repeatedly topping the system up with plain mains water, the reaction between water and metal speeds up again, releasing gas that builds up inside the system and gradually pushes water out. Bleeding the radiators will relieve it temporarily, but the underlying fix is a proper power flush and re-dose of inhibitor.

Pump Problems

The pump that circulates water around your system needs to run at the correct speed. Set too high, it can draw air into the water flow, which contributes to the same pressure problems described above. A pump that’s simply wearing out, running hot to the touch or circulating lukewarm water, can also struggle to maintain pressure properly. Both are jobs for an engineer to diagnose and set correctly, rather than something to adjust yourself.

How to Repressurise Your Boiler Safely

If you’ve checked for obvious leaks and just need to top the system back up, most boilers can be repressurised in a few minutes using the filling loop, the braided hose that connects your heating system to the cold mains.

  • Turn the boiler off and let it cool down completely before you start
  • Locate the filling loop and check both ends are securely attached
  • Open the valves slowly to let cold water into the system, keeping an eye on the gauge
  • Once the needle reaches the green zone, around 1 to 1.5 bar, close both valves
  • Turn the boiler back on, pressing reset if your model needs it

Keep half an eye on the gauge over the next day or two. A slight settle is normal, but if the pressure keeps sliding back down, repressurising has only masked the problem rather than solved it.

When to Call a Gas Safe Engineer

Repressurising is a fine short term fix, but if you find yourself doing it every few days, or the pressure drops noticeably fast, it’s time to get a professional involved rather than keep topping up. That’s especially true if you’ve spotted damp patches, green corrosion deposits on pipework, or a drip from the pressure relief valve outlet outside. Is a Low Pressure Boiler Dangerous?

In most cases, no. Low boiler pressure isn’t dangerous in itself, though it will stop your boiler heating your home and water properly, and if it falls far enough the boiler will usually shut itself down and display an error code as a safety measure. The bigger risk is ignoring a repeated pressure drop for months on end, since whatever’s causing it, whether that’s a slow leak or a failing component, tends to get worse rather than better on its own.

Stopping Pressure Problems Before They Start

An annual boiler service is the best way to catch a worn pressure relief valve, a tired expansion vessel or an early leak before it turns into a breakdown. FAQs

Is it normal for my boiler to lose a little pressure over time?

Yes. A slow, gradual drop is normal, particularly after bleeding a radiator, and just needs an occasional top up. It’s a rapid drop, or pressure that keeps returning to the same low reading within days, that points to a leak or a faulty component worth investigating.

Can I repressurise my boiler myself?

In most cases yes, using the filling loop as described above. It’s a routine job most homeowners can do safely. Just bear in mind that repressurising tops the system up, it doesn’t fix whatever caused the drop in the first place.

Will bleeding my radiators fix low boiler pressure?

No, it does the opposite. Bleeding a radiator releases air and a small amount of water, which lowers the pressure rather than raising it. If your pressure is already low, bleed the radiator if it needs it, then repressurise the system afterwards.

My boiler pressure has dropped but I can’t find a leak. What now?

Not every leak is visible. It could be inside the boiler itself, in the expansion vessel, or hidden under floorboards or inside a wall. If you’ve checked the obvious spots and come up empty, it’s worth getting a Gas Safe engineer to take a proper look rather than repeatedly topping the system up.

Why does my boiler seem to lose pressure more in winter?

Cold weather makes pipework and fittings contract slightly, which can expose small leaks that weren’t noticeable in warmer months, and the system also runs harder and more often. We’ve covered this in more depth in our guide to boiler pressure in cold weather, linked above.
